Government Polytechnic for women, Jalandhar

Govt. Polytechnic for Women Jalandhar was setup in 1970 under the ages of Department of Industries and Industrial Training Punjab. However in January 1986, the operational control of this Polytechnic was shifted to the of Department of Technical Education & Industrial Training (Technical Education Wing) Punjab. All the courses are affiliated to the State Board of Technical Education Punjab and are approved by A.I.C.T.E and the board provides all course's testimonials to pass out candidates. The courses run here are most suited to feminine dexterity and have great job potential.

Location
The Institute is situated at Jalandhar City in Punjab. Jalandhar City is famous for world famous Sports Goods industry, Leather goods etc. The Location of the Polytechnic is very ideal. It is in the midst of the town in close proximity to General Bus Stand and Railway Station. Till 1990, it was the only single Polytechnic for Women in Punjab. It is connected by road with the State Capital Chandigarh (160km) and the National Capital Delhi (375 km). It is also connected to Delhi (India) through rail. The college is situated nearly 1km from Jalandhar Bus Stand and 2km from Railway Station.
